5.1 Initial Start-Up and Testing
Ensure all gas, electrical, and water connections are secure before starting. Open a hot water tap to activate the heater. Listen for the ignition click and verify a steady blue flame. Check for leaks using a gas leak detector. Allow the system to run for 10-15 minutes to ensure proper operation. If any issues arise, refer to the troubleshooting section or contact a certified technician. Proper start-up ensures efficiency and safety.
5.2 Adjusting Temperature and Flow Rate
Use the remote controller to set the desired temperature between 98°F and 140°F. Adjust the flow rate by modifying water pressure settings. Balance temperature and flow for optimal performance. Ensure the maximum flow rate of 9.4 GPM is not exceeded. Test water temperature at the faucet to confirm consistency. Engage the temperature lock feature by pressing and holding the ‘SET’ button to prevent accidental changes. For high-altitude settings, refer to the manual for gas pressure adjustments. Contact a technician if unsure about specific settings or adjustments.
5.3 Understanding Error Codes
The Rinnai R94LS manual provides a detailed list of error codes to help diagnose issues. Codes like “11” indicate ignition failure, while “12” signals abnormal water temperatures. Check the display panel for flashing error codes and refer to the manual for specific solutions. Common issues include gas supply problems, water flow restrictions, or sensor malfunctions. Reset the system by turning off the power and water supply, then restarting. If errors persist, consult a certified technician or contact Rinnai support for assistance. Regular maintenance can help prevent recurring issues.

7.1 Regular Maintenance Tasks
Regular maintenance is essential to ensure the Rinnai R94LS operates efficiently and safely. Homeowners should flush the heat exchanger annually to remove scale buildup, especially in hard water areas. Additionally, inspect the venting system for blockages or damage to ensure proper airflow. Check gas lines for leaks and ensure all connections are secure. It’s also important to clean the filters and combustion chamber regularly. Finally, schedule an annual professional inspection to identify and address potential issues before they become major problems. This routine upkeep prolongs the lifespan of the unit and maintains its performance.
7.2 Flushing the Heat Exchanger
Flushing the heat exchanger is essential to remove mineral buildup, ensuring optimal performance. Use a Rinnai-approved descaling solution and follow the manual’s instructions. Isolate the unit before starting, and ensure all connections are secure. After flushing, rinse thoroughly to remove any solution residue. Regular flushing prevents efficiency loss and potential damage, maintaining your heater’s reliability. Check for leaks post-flush and consider frequency based on water hardness. Neglecting this can lead to reduced efficiency and possible damage, so regular maintenance is key for consistent hot water delivery.

8.1 Input and Output Capacities
The Rinnai R94LS offers a maximum input of 120,000 BTU and a minimum of 15,000 BTU, providing flexible heating capabilities. The unit delivers a maximum flow rate of 9.4 gallons per minute, ensuring consistent hot water supply. Its modulating gas valve adjusts output based on demand, optimizing energy use and temperature stability. These specifications make it suitable for various household sizes and water usage needs, balancing efficiency and performance effectively.
